기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.
opsworks_java 속성
중요
더 AWS OpsWorks Stacks 서비스 수명이 2024년 5월 26일에 종료되었으며 신규 및 기존 고객 모두 사용할 수 없습니다. 고객은 가능한 한 빨리 워크로드를 다른 솔루션으로 마이그레이션할 것을 강력히 권장합니다. 마이그레이션에 대해 궁금한 점이 있으면 다음 연락처로 문의하십시오. AWS Support 팀 구성: AWS re:포스트 포스트
참고
이러한 속성은 Linux 스택에서만 사용할 수 있습니다.
opsworks_java
속성
- datasources
-
JNDI리소스 이름 (문자열) 을 정의하는 속성 세트. 이 속성을 사용하는 방법에 대한 자세한 정보는 백엔드 데이터베이스가 포함된 JSP 앱 배포 단원을 참조하세요. 기본값은 빈 해시이며, 앱 단축 이름과 이름 간의 사용자 지정 매핑으로 채울 수 있습니다. JNDI 자세한 내용은 백엔드 데이터베이스가 포함된 JSP 앱 배포 단원을 참조하십시오.
node['opsworks_java']['datasources']
- java_app_server_version
-
Java 앱 서버 버전(숫자). 기본값은
7
입니다. 이 속성을 재정의하여 버전 6을 지정할 수 있습니다. 기본값이 아닌 것을 설치하는 JDK 경우 이 속성은 무시됩니다.node['opsworks_java']['java_app_server_version']
-
Java 공유 라이브러리의 디렉터리(문자열). 기본값은
/usr/share/java
입니다.node['opsworks_java']['java_shared_lib_dir']
- jvm_pkg Attributes
-
기본이 아닌 항목을 설치하기 위해 재정의할 수 있는 속성 집합입니다. JDK
- use_custom_pkg_location
-
Open JDK (Boolean) JDK 대신 사용자 정의를 설치할지 여부. 기본값은
false
입니다.node['opsworks_java']['jvm_pkg']['use_custom_pkg_location']
- custom_pkg_location_url_debian
-
Ubuntu 인스턴스에 설치할 JDK 패키지의 위치 (문자열). 기본값은
'http://aws.amazon.com/'
이며, 별 의미가 없는 단순한 초기화 값입니다. 기본이 아닌 JDK 것을 설치하려면 이 속성을 재정의하고 적절하게 설정해야 합니다. URLnode['opsworks_java']['jvm_pkg']['custom_pkg_location_url_debian']
- custom_pkg_location_url_rhel
-
Amazon Linux 및 RHEL 인스턴스에 설치할 JDK 패키지의 위치 (문자열). 기본값은
'http://aws.amazon.com/'
이며, 별 의미가 없는 단순한 초기화 값입니다. 기본이 아닌 JDK 것을 설치하려면 이 속성을 재정의하고 적절한 것으로 설정해야 합니다. URLnode['opsworks_java']['jvm_pkg']['custom_pkg_location_url_rhel']
- java_home_basedir
-
JDK패키지가 추출될 디렉터리 (문자열). 기본값은
/usr/local
입니다. 패키지에는 전체 디렉토리 구조가 포함되므로 RPM 패키지에 대해서는 이 설정을 지정할 필요가 없습니다.node['opsworks_java']['jvm_pkg']['java_home_basedir']
- jvm_options
-
JVM명령줄 옵션을 사용하면 힙 크기 (문자열) 와 같은 설정을 지정할 수 있습니다. 공통 옵션 세트는
-Djava.awt.headless=true -Xmx128m -XX:+UseConcMarkSweepGC
입니다. 기본값은 no options입니다.node['opsworks_java']['jvm_options']
- jvm_version
-
오픈 JDK 버전 (번호). 기본값은
7
입니다. 이 속성을 재정의하여 오픈 JDK 버전 6을 지정할 수 있습니다. 기본이 아닌 것을 설치하는 JDK 경우 이 속성은 무시됩니다.node['opsworks_java']['jvm_version']
- tomcat 속성
-
재정의하여 기본 Tomcat 구성을 설치할 수 있는 속성 세트.
- ajp_port
-
AJP포트 (번호). 기본값은
8009
입니다.node['opsworks_java']['tomcat]['ajp_port']
- apache_tomcat_bind_mod
-
프록시 모듈(문자열). 기본값은
proxy_http
입니다. 이 속성을 재정의하여 AJP 프록시 모듈을 지정할 수 있습니다.proxy_ajp
node['opsworks_java']['tomcat]['apache_tomcat_bind_mod']
- apache_tomcat_bind_path
-
Apache-Tomcat 바인딩 경로(문자열). 기본값은
/
입니다. 이 속성은 재정의하면 안 됩니다. 바인딩 경로를 변경하면 애플리케이션 작동이 중지될 수 있습니다.node['opsworks_java']['tomcat]['apache_tomcat_bind_path']
- auto_deploy
-
autodeploy할지 여부(부울). 기본값은
true
입니다.node['opsworks_java']['tomcat]['auto_deploy']
- connection_timeout
-
연결 제한 시간(밀리초)(숫자). 기본값은
20000
(20초)입니다.node['opsworks_java']['tomcat]['connection_timeout']
- mysql_connector_jar
-
내 SQL 커넥터 라이브러리의 JAR 파일 (문자열) 기본값은
mysql-connector-java.jar
입니다.node['opsworks_java']['tomcat]['mysql_connector_jar']
- 포트
-
표준 포트(숫자). 기본값은
8080
입니다.node['opsworks_java']['tomcat]['port']
- secure_port
-
보안 포트(숫자). 기본값은
8443
입니다.node['opsworks_java']['tomcat]['secure_port']
- shutdown_port
-
종료 포트(숫자). 기본값은
8005
입니다.node['opsworks_java']['tomcat]['shutdown_port']
- threadpool_max_threads
-
스레드 풀의 스레드 최대 수(숫자). 기본값은
150
입니다.node['opsworks_java']['tomcat]['threadpool_max_threads']
- threadpool_min_spare_threads
-
스레드 풀의 예비 스레드 최소 수(숫자). 기본값은
4
입니다.node['opsworks_java']['tomcat]['threadpool_min_spare_threads']
- unpack_wars
-
WAR파일 압축 해제 여부 (Boolean) 기본값은
true
입니다.node['opsworks_java']['tomcat]['unpack_wars']
- uri_encoding
-
URI인코딩 (문자열). 기본값은
UTF-8
입니다.node['opsworks_java']['tomcat]['uri_encoding']
- use_ssl_connector
-
SSL커넥터 사용 여부 (부울). 기본값은
false
입니다.node['opsworks_java']['tomcat]['use_ssl_connector']
- use_threadpool
-
스레드 풀을 사용할지 여부(부울). 기본값은
false
입니다.node['opsworks_java']['tomcat]['use_threadpool']
- userdatabase_pathname
-
사용자 데이터베이스 경로 이름(문자열). 기본값은
conf/tomcat-users.xml
입니다.node['opsworks_java']['tomcat]['userdatabase_pathname']